The days of printing, signing, scanning, and emailing are numbered. E-signatures are now legally binding in the United States, the European Union, the United Kingdom, Canada, Australia, and dozens of other jurisdictions worldwide — and have been for over two decades.
Yet many organizations still default to wet signatures out of habit, perceived legal uncertainty, or a vague sense that digital isn't "official enough." This guide exists to put those concerns to rest and help you sign with confidence.
The Legal Foundation
In the United States, the ESIGN Act (2000) and the Uniform Electronic Transactions Act (UETA) established that electronic signatures carry the same legal weight as handwritten signatures for most commercial and consumer transactions. The EU's eIDAS Regulation provides a similar framework across member states, with three tiers of signature strength: Simple, Advanced, and Qualified.
The practical takeaway: for the vast majority of business documents — contracts, NDAs, offer letters, purchase orders, lease agreements — a well-implemented e-signature is fully legally enforceable.
The documents that generally still require wet signatures are narrow and well-defined: wills and testaments in some jurisdictions, adoption papers, certain real estate deeds. Your legal team can advise on edge cases, but the baseline is clear: e-signatures work.
What Makes an E-Signature Legally Sound
Not all electronic signatures are equal. A typed name at the bottom of an email technically qualifies as an e-signature under ESIGN — but good luck enforcing it if challenged. What actually holds up in court is a combination of:
Clear intent: The signer must affirmatively indicate their intention to sign. A checkbox labeled "I agree to the terms" accompanied by a typed name or drawn signature satisfies this.
Authentication: The platform must have a way to verify that the person who signed is who they claim to be. Email-based verification (sending a signing link to a known address) is the baseline. More sensitive documents may require SMS OTP verification or ID document verification.
Immutable audit trail: The signed document and every action leading up to it must be cryptographically secured. The audit trail — timestamp, IP address, device fingerprint, geolocation — is your evidence in the event of a dispute.
Document integrity: Once signed, the document must be tamper-proof. Any modification to a properly signed PDF breaks the cryptographic seal, making tampering immediately detectable.
Multi-Party Signing: Getting the Order Right
Many contracts require signatures from multiple parties, often in a specific sequence. A lease needs the tenant to sign before the landlord countersigns. A corporate resolution needs board members to sign before the secretary certifies. A three-party NDA needs all parties to sign before it takes effect.
Modern e-signature platforms handle sequential and parallel signing workflows automatically. You assign fields to specific signers, set the signing order, and the platform manages the routing — sending reminders, tracking who's viewed the document, and notifying you when each party completes their portion.
The alternative — emailing a document to Party A, waiting for them to sign and email it to Party B, waiting for Party B to sign and email it back — introduces days of latency and creates a chain of file versions that's genuinely difficult to audit.
Security Under the Hood
A properly implemented e-signature platform uses several layers of security that collectively exceed what's possible with paper:
PDF/A-3 archiving: Documents are stored in a format designed specifically for long-term archival, with all fonts and resources embedded.
X.509 digital certificates: The signature is bound to a cryptographic certificate that proves the document hasn't been modified since signing.
AWS/Azure-grade infrastructure: Enterprise e-signature platforms store documents in encrypted cloud infrastructure with SOC 2 compliance, geographic redundancy, and automatic backups.
Access logs: Every view, download, and share event is logged, creating a complete chain of custody.
Put together, this means a digitally signed contract is actually more secure and more auditable than a paper contract sitting in a filing cabinet.
